Janet Jackson Cancels String of Concerts Due to Illness

Posted by Veronica Santiago Categories: Music,

UPDATE: Janet’s tour will reportedly resume this Saturday.
An undisclosed illness has now caused Janet Jackson to cancel a total of 6 concert dates in less than two weeks.
Last Sunday, the singer fell suddenly ill during a sound check in Montreal. After a brief hospitalization, stops in Boston and Philadelphia were called off.
Although Janet was preparing to resume her tour on this weekend, Jackson’s doctor advised the 42-year-old to take more time to recuperate. In addition to Saturday’s gig in Greensboro, N.C., Sunday’s concert in Atlanta and Tuesday’s date in Fort Lauderdale were also postponed.

One week after surviving a deadly plane crash, 35-year-old DJ AM (a.k.a. Adam Goldstein) has been released from the hospital. Goldstein, who was a patient at the Joseph M. Still Burn Center in Augusta, was originally listed in critical condition at the time of admittance. According to Dr. Fred Mullins, Adam was treated for second and third-degree burns to his arms and a portion of his head.
Adam’s departure was addressed in a statement released today by his rep. “While he is deeply saddened by the events, he is thankful for all of the love and support he has been receiving from fans and friends worldwide. We ask that you continue to respect his privacy as he rests and heals and mourns the loss of his friends.”

This past weekend, George Michael was detained by London’s Metropolitan Police after being caught (again) with illegal substances. The incident, which happened a month after the completion of his concert tour, became the singer’s fourth drug-related arrest in just the past three years. British papers have reported that Michael was found with crack cocaine and marijuana when he was nabbed in a public toilet - yes, another bathroom - on Friday.
Although officers confirmed arresting a 45-year-old for possession of Class A and Class C drugs, the man was eventually let go after receiving a ‘caution.’ No further action was expected to be taken.

Travis Barker, DJ AM Critically Injured in Plane Crash

Posted by Veronica Santiago Categories: Music, Breaking News,

You can find an update to this story here.
A Learjet crashed shortly after takeoff last night killing four of the six people on board. The incident, which happened at an airport in Columbia, SC, also injured former Blink-182 drummer Travis Barker and friend DJ AM (a.k.a. Adam Goldstein).
Barker, also known for his MTV show Meet the Barkers, and Goldstein, Nicole Richie‘s former fiancee, were both taken to an Augusta, GA hospital. The two men were last listed in critical condition and were reportedly being treated for burns.
Those killed in the incident include Barker’s 29-year-old assistant, Chris Baker, and his 25-year-old security guard, Charles Still. The pilot, 31-year-old Sarah Lemmon, and co-pilot, 25-year-old James Bland, were also killed.
